Laura,Ahmad,and Tony served a total of 94 orders Monday at the school cafeteria. Ahmad served 3 times as many orders as Tony. Laura served 9 more orders than Tony. How many orders did they each serve

Answer

Find out the how many orders did they each serve .

To prove

Let us assume that the tony served be = x

As given

Laura,Ahmad,and Tony served a total of 94 orders Monday at the school cafeteria.

Ahmad served 3 times as many orders as Tony. Laura served 9 more orders than Tony.

Let us assume that the Ahmad served be = 3x

Let us assume that the Laura served be = 9 + x

Than the equation becomes

x + 3x + 9 + x = 94

5x = 94 - 9

5x = 85


x = (85)/(5)

x = 17

Tony served order be = 17

Ahmad served order be = 3 × 17

= 51

Laura served order be = 9 + x

= 9 + 17

= 26

Therefore the Tony served order is 17 , Ahmad served order is 51 and

Laura served order is 26 .
